#1bbc2e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#1bbc2e is composed of 10.6% red, 73.7% green and 18%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 85.6% cyan, 0% magenta, 75.5% yellow and 26.3% black. It has a hue angle of 127.1 degrees, a saturation of 74.9% and a lightness of 42.2%. #1bbc2e color hex could be obtained by blending #36ff5c with #007900. Closest websafe color is: #33cc33.

Shades and Tints of #1bbc2e
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#021004 is the darkest color, while #fefffe is the lightest one.
